Today on Philly Speaks, we discussed the upcoming event, Beyond Expectations with Engaging Males of Color Coordinator, Gabriel Bryant from the Department of Behavioral Health.

We covered the important conversation on Mental Health within urban communities and creative approaches to bring awareness to this issue.

Register Here: Beyond Expectations: Sat. Nov. 14th, 7pm- Zellerbach Theater (3680 Walnut St, Philadelphia, PA)

 

Beyond Expectations, features:

Musician and performer Bilal (originally from Germantown) and hip-hop recording artist Freeway (originally from North Philadelphia), joined by a diverse group of everyday males of color, all share personal stories that shatter misconceptions and give voice to the experience, strength, and resilient spirit of men and boys of color.
